The Physical Toll of Emotional Numbness
The body’s response to prolonged loneliness is not limited to the emotional realm. As the nervous system becomes overwhelmed, the physical manifestations of this state of disconnection can be equally concerning. Studies have shown that chronic loneliness can lead to a host of physiological issues, from cardiovascular problems to weakened immune function.
When the brain is unable to process and respond to social cues, the body’s stress response system goes into overdrive. Elevated levels of cortisol, the hormone associated with chronic stress, can wreak havoc on the body, contributing to inflammation, high blood pressure, and even increased risk of chronic diseases.

How does emotional numbness differ from depression?
While emotional numbness and depression can share some overlapping symptoms, such as a lack of emotional expression, the primary difference lies in the underlying cause. Emotional numbness is often a response to prolonged loneliness and social isolation, whereas depression can have a more complex and multifaceted etiology.

What are some effective self-care strategies for addressing emotional numbness?
Engaging in mindfulness practices, such as meditation and deep breathing exercises, can help individuals become more attuned to their internal experiences. Additionally, regular physical activity, journaling, and pursuing hobbies or creative outlets can all contribute to the process of emotional re-engagement.
When should I seek professional help for emotional numbness?
If the symptoms of emotional numbness persist for an extended period, or if they begin to significantly interfere with an individual’s daily functioning and overall well-being, it is advisable to seek the guidance of a mental health professional, such as a therapist or counselor, who can provide tailored support and interventions.
